Home
last modified time | relevance | path

Searched refs:SkSurfaceCharacterization (Results 1 – 25 of 56) sorted by relevance

123

/external/skia/src/core/
DSkSurfaceCharacterization.cpp19 void SkSurfaceCharacterization::validate() const { in validate()
42 bool SkSurfaceCharacterization::operator==(const SkSurfaceCharacterization& other) const { in operator ==()
64 SkSurfaceCharacterization SkSurfaceCharacterization::createResized(int width, int height) const { in createResized()
67 return SkSurfaceCharacterization(); in createResized()
72 return SkSurfaceCharacterization(); in createResized()
75 return SkSurfaceCharacterization(fContextInfo, fCacheMaxResourceBytes, in createResized()
83 SkSurfaceCharacterization SkSurfaceCharacterization::createColorSpace( in createColorSpace()
86 return SkSurfaceCharacterization(); in createColorSpace()
89 return SkSurfaceCharacterization(fContextInfo, fCacheMaxResourceBytes, in createColorSpace()
96 SkSurfaceCharacterization SkSurfaceCharacterization::createBackendFormat( in createBackendFormat()
[all …]
DSkDeferredDisplayList.cpp14 class SkSurfaceCharacterization;
22 SkDeferredDisplayList::SkDeferredDisplayList(const SkSurfaceCharacterization& characterization, in SkDeferredDisplayList()
/external/skia/include/core/
DSkSurfaceCharacterization.h32 class SK_API SkSurfaceCharacterization {
44 SkSurfaceCharacterization() in SkSurfaceCharacterization() function
56 SkSurfaceCharacterization(SkSurfaceCharacterization&&) = default;
57 SkSurfaceCharacterization& operator=(SkSurfaceCharacterization&&) = default;
59 SkSurfaceCharacterization(const SkSurfaceCharacterization&) = default;
60 SkSurfaceCharacterization& operator=(const SkSurfaceCharacterization& other) = default;
61 bool operator==(const SkSurfaceCharacterization& other) const;
62 bool operator!=(const SkSurfaceCharacterization& other) const {
70 SkSurfaceCharacterization createResized(int width, int height) const;
75 SkSurfaceCharacterization createColorSpace(sk_sp<SkColorSpace>) const;
[all …]
DSkDeferredDisplayListRecorder.h40 SkDeferredDisplayListRecorder(const SkSurfaceCharacterization&);
43 const SkSurfaceCharacterization& characterization() const { in characterization()
86 const SkSurfaceCharacterization fCharacterization;
DSkDeferredDisplayList.h36 SK_API const SkSurfaceCharacterization& characterization() const { in characterization()
87 SK_API SkDeferredDisplayList(const SkSurfaceCharacterization& characterization,
97 const SkSurfaceCharacterization fCharacterization;
/external/skqp/src/gpu/
DGrContextThreadSafeProxy.cpp34 SkSurfaceCharacterization GrContextThreadSafeProxy::createCharacterization( in createCharacterization()
41 return SkSurfaceCharacterization(); // return an invalid characterization in createCharacterization()
46 return SkSurfaceCharacterization(); // return an invalid characterization in createCharacterization()
55 return SkSurfaceCharacterization(); // return an invalid characterization in createCharacterization()
59 return SkSurfaceCharacterization(); // return an invalid characterization in createCharacterization()
64 return SkSurfaceCharacterization(); // return an invalid characterization in createCharacterization()
73 return SkSurfaceCharacterization(); // return an invalid characterization in createCharacterization()
78 return SkSurfaceCharacterization(); // return an invalid characterization in createCharacterization()
81 return SkSurfaceCharacterization(sk_ref_sp<GrContextThreadSafeProxy>(this), in createCharacterization()
84 SkSurfaceCharacterization::Textureable(isTextureable), in createCharacterization()
[all …]
/external/skqp/include/core/
DSkSurfaceCharacterization.h31 class SK_API SkSurfaceCharacterization {
39 SkSurfaceCharacterization() in SkSurfaceCharacterization() function
52 SkSurfaceCharacterization(SkSurfaceCharacterization&&) = default;
53 SkSurfaceCharacterization& operator=(SkSurfaceCharacterization&&) = default;
55 SkSurfaceCharacterization(const SkSurfaceCharacterization&) = default;
56 SkSurfaceCharacterization& operator=(const SkSurfaceCharacterization& other) = default;
57 bool operator==(const SkSurfaceCharacterization& other) const;
58 bool operator!=(const SkSurfaceCharacterization& other) const {
62 SkSurfaceCharacterization createResized(int width, int height) const;
95 SkSurfaceCharacterization(sk_sp<GrContextThreadSafeProxy> contextInfo, in SkSurfaceCharacterization() function
[all …]
DSkDeferredDisplayListRecorder.h41 SkDeferredDisplayListRecorder(const SkSurfaceCharacterization&);
44 const SkSurfaceCharacterization& characterization() const { in characterization()
201 const SkSurfaceCharacterization fCharacterization;
DSkSurface.h30 class SkSurfaceCharacterization; variable
372 const SkSurfaceCharacterization& characterization,
724 bool characterize(SkSurfaceCharacterization* characterization) const;
/external/skqp/src/core/
DSkSurfaceCharacterization.cpp14 bool SkSurfaceCharacterization::operator==(const SkSurfaceCharacterization& other) const { in operator ==()
36 SkSurfaceCharacterization SkSurfaceCharacterization::createResized(int width, int height) const { in createResized()
39 return SkSurfaceCharacterization(); in createResized()
44 return SkSurfaceCharacterization(); in createResized()
47 return SkSurfaceCharacterization(fContextInfo, fCacheMaxResourceBytes, in createResized()
/external/skia/tests/
DDeferredDisplayListTest.cpp185 SkSurfaceCharacterization createCharacterization(GrDirectContext* dContext) const { in createCharacterization()
189 return SkSurfaceCharacterization(); in createCharacterization()
199 return SkSurfaceCharacterization(); in createCharacterization()
202 SkSurfaceCharacterization c = dContext->threadSafeProxy()->createCharacterization( in createCharacterization()
213 SkSurfaceCharacterization c = this->createCharacterization(dContext); in createDDL()
228 const SkSurfaceCharacterization c = this->createCharacterization(dContext); in make()
301 const SkSurfaceCharacterization c = this->createCharacterization(dContext); in makeVkSCB()
344 SkSurfaceCharacterization char1 = params1.createCharacterization(context); in DEF_GPUTEST_FOR_RENDERING_CONTEXTS()
353 SkSurfaceCharacterization char2 = params2.createCharacterization(context); in DEF_GPUTEST_FOR_RENDERING_CONTEXTS()
369 SkSurfaceCharacterization valid = params.createCharacterization(context); in DEF_GPUTEST_FOR_RENDERING_CONTEXTS()
[all …]
/external/skia/src/gpu/
DGrContextThreadSafeProxy.cpp49 SkSurfaceCharacterization GrContextThreadSafeProxy::createCharacterization( in createCharacterization()
127 return SkSurfaceCharacterization( in createCharacterization()
131 SkSurfaceCharacterization::Textureable(isTextureable), in createCharacterization()
132 SkSurfaceCharacterization::MipMapped(isMipMapped), in createCharacterization()
133 SkSurfaceCharacterization::UsesGLFBO0(willUseGLFBO0), in createCharacterization()
134 SkSurfaceCharacterization::VkRTSupportsInputAttachment(vkRTSupportsInputAttachment), in createCharacterization()
135 SkSurfaceCharacterization::VulkanSecondaryCBCompatible(forVulkanSecondaryCommandBuffer), in createCharacterization()
/external/skia/bench/
DDDLRecorderBench.cpp17 static SkSurfaceCharacterization create_characterization(GrDirectContext* direct) { in create_characterization()
21 return SkSurfaceCharacterization(); in create_characterization()
30 return SkSurfaceCharacterization(); in create_characterization()
35 SkSurfaceCharacterization c = direct->threadSafeProxy()->createCharacterization( in create_characterization()
78 SkSurfaceCharacterization c = create_characterization(context); in onPerCanvasPreDraw()
/external/skia/src/gpu/vk/
DGrVkSecondaryCBDrawContext.cpp84 bool GrVkSecondaryCBDrawContext::characterize(SkSurfaceCharacterization* characterization) const { in characterize()
113 SkSurfaceCharacterization::Textureable(false), in characterize()
114 SkSurfaceCharacterization::MipMapped(false), in characterize()
115 SkSurfaceCharacterization::UsesGLFBO0(false), in characterize()
116 SkSurfaceCharacterization::VkRTSupportsInputAttachment(false), in characterize()
117 SkSurfaceCharacterization::VulkanSecondaryCBCompatible(true), in characterize()
125 const SkSurfaceCharacterization& characterization) const { in isCompatible()
DGrVkSecondaryCBDrawContext.h22 class SkSurfaceCharacterization; variable
104 bool characterize(SkSurfaceCharacterization* characterization) const;
112 bool isCompatible(const SkSurfaceCharacterization& characterization) const;
/external/skia/tools/
DDDLTileHelper.h24 class SkSurfaceCharacterization; variable
40 const SkSurfaceCharacterization& dstChar,
86 SkSurfaceCharacterization fPlaybackChar; // characterization for the tile's dst surface
102 const SkSurfaceCharacterization& dstChar,
144 const SkSurfaceCharacterization fDstCharacterization;
/external/skqp/tests/
DDeferredDisplayListTest.cpp328 SkSurfaceCharacterization createCharacterization(GrContext* context) const { in createCharacterization()
339 return SkSurfaceCharacterization(); in createCharacterization()
342 SkSurfaceCharacterization c = context->threadSafeProxy()->createCharacterization( in createCharacterization()
351 SkSurfaceCharacterization c = this->createCharacterization(context); in createDDL()
451 SkSurfaceCharacterization char1 = params1.createCharacterization(context); in DEF_GPUTEST_FOR_RENDERING_CONTEXTS()
460 SkSurfaceCharacterization char2 = params2.createCharacterization(context); in DEF_GPUTEST_FOR_RENDERING_CONTEXTS()
477 SkSurfaceCharacterization valid = params.createCharacterization(context); in DEF_GPUTEST_FOR_RENDERING_CONTEXTS()
480 SkSurfaceCharacterization inval1, inval2; in DEF_GPUTEST_FOR_RENDERING_CONTEXTS()
638 SkSurfaceCharacterization c; in DEF_GPUTEST_FOR_RENDERING_CONTEXTS()
652 SkSurfaceCharacterization char0; in DEF_GPUTEST_FOR_RENDERING_CONTEXTS()
[all …]
/external/skqp/include/private/
DSkDeferredDisplayList.h46 SkDeferredDisplayList(const SkSurfaceCharacterization& characterization,
50 const SkSurfaceCharacterization& characterization() const { in characterization()
63 const SkSurfaceCharacterization fCharacterization;
/external/skia/fuzz/
DFuzzCreateDDL.cpp124 static SkSurfaceCharacterization make_characterization(Fuzz* fuzz, GrDirectContext* dContext, in make_characterization()
144 SkSurfaceCharacterization c; in make_characterization()
159 const SkSurfaceCharacterization& c) { in make_ddl()
187 using SurfaceAndChar = std::tuple<sk_sp<SkSurface>, SkSurfaceCharacterization>;
192 SkSurfaceCharacterization c = make_characterization(fuzz, dContext, ii, surfaceType, origin); in create_surface_and_characterization()
/external/skqp/src/gpu/vk/
DGrVkSecondaryCBDrawContext.h21 class SkSurfaceCharacterization; variable
95 bool characterize(SkSurfaceCharacterization* characterization) const;
/external/skqp/tools/
DDDLTileHelper.h21 class SkSurfaceCharacterization; variable
52 SkSurfaceCharacterization fCharacterization;
/external/skqp/src/image/
DSkSurface_Gpu.h38 bool onCharacterize(SkSurfaceCharacterization*) const override;
39 bool isCompatible(const SkSurfaceCharacterization&) const;
/external/skqp/include/gpu/
DGrContextThreadSafeProxy.h21 class SkSurfaceCharacterization; variable
64 SkSurfaceCharacterization createCharacterization(
/external/skia/include/gpu/
DGrContextThreadSafeProxy.h27 class SkSurfaceCharacterization; variable
85 SkSurfaceCharacterization createCharacterization(
/external/skia/src/image/
DSkSurface_Gpu.cpp233 bool SkSurface_Gpu::onCharacterize(SkSurfaceCharacterization* characterization) const { in onCharacterize()
270 SkSurfaceCharacterization::Textureable(SkToBool(sdc->asTextureProxy())), in onCharacterize()
271 SkSurfaceCharacterization::MipMapped(mipmapped), in onCharacterize()
272 SkSurfaceCharacterization::UsesGLFBO0(usesGLFBO0), in onCharacterize()
273 SkSurfaceCharacterization::VkRTSupportsInputAttachment(vkRTSupportsInputAttachment), in onCharacterize()
274 SkSurfaceCharacterization::VulkanSecondaryCBCompatible(false), in onCharacterize()
318 bool SkSurface_Gpu::onIsCompatible(const SkSurfaceCharacterization& characterization) const { in onIsCompatible()
404 const SkSurfaceCharacterization& c, in MakeRenderTarget()

123